Предложите свою вариацию дизайна базы данных для информационной системы Наша школа , которая будет содержать информацию
Предложите свою вариацию дизайна базы данных для информационной системы "Наша школа", которая будет содержать информацию о преподавателях, учениках, классах и предметах. Важно отметить, что это задание является творческим и может иметь множество вариантов решения. Будет проведен конкурс на выбор лучшего решения.
16.12.2023 05:31
Инструкция: Для создания базы данных для информационной системы "Наша школа" необходимо учесть основные сущности, которые будут храниться в системе. В данном случае, основные сущности – это учителя, ученики, классы и предметы. Рассмотрим каждую из них подробнее:
1. Учителя: Для хранения информации о преподавателях можно создать таблицу "Учителя", в которой будут содержаться следующие поля: ID учителя, ФИО, предметы, которые преподает. Поле "ID учителя" будет иметь уникальное значение для каждого преподавателя.
2. Ученики: Для хранения информации о каждом ученике можно создать таблицу "Ученики", в которой будут содержаться следующие поля: ID ученика, ФИО, класс, в котором он учится. Поле "ID ученика" также будет иметь уникальное значение для каждого ученика.
3. Классы: Для хранения информации о классах можно создать таблицу "Классы", в которой будут содержаться следующие поля: ID класса, номер, буква. Поле "ID класса" будет уникальным значением для каждого класса.
4. Предметы: Для хранения информации о предметах можно создать таблицу "Предметы", в которой будут содержаться следующие поля: ID предмета, название предмета. Поле "ID предмета" будет уникальным значением для каждого предмета.
Затем, можно создать связи между таблицами для установления взаимосвязи между учителями, учениками, классами и предметами. Например, можно добавить в таблицу "Учителя" поле "ID класса", которое будет связывать учителя с классом, в котором он преподает.
Демонстрация: Предположим, есть учитель с ID 1, ФИО "Иванов Иван Иванович", который преподает предмет с ID 2. Тогда в таблице "Учителя" у него будет запись с ID 1, ФИО "Иванов Иван Иванович" и предметом с ID 2.
Совет: При проектировании базы данных для информационной системы "Наша школа" необходимо обратить внимание на связи между таблицами и их правильную структуру. Также следует учитывать потребности системы и возможные изменения в будущем.
Дополнительное задание: В таблице "Ученики" имеется ученик с ID 5, ФИО "Петров Петр Петрович", который учится в 7-Б классе. Опишите соответствующую запись в таблице "Ученики".